Steelhead Fishing Tips By Rick Pecci, Master Captain and New York State Guide Dreams Come True Charters

Rod: One of the best bottom bouncing rods I have ever used is a St. Croix 10 ½-foot ultralight noodle rod called the Wild River Series. Great for a very light line fishing application and I generally use down to a 4lb. test with no problems. It can also be used for running floats. I have a set of 2 that were custom built and I have fished them both for over 15 years. Reel: One of the best spinning reels I have ever used is a Pflueger Supreme XT, size 30. Great for a very light line fishing application and I generally use a 6 lb. test main line with it without problems. It can also be used for running floats. This reel is super light and the drag system is flawless. It’s what you need to battle a big Steelhead when the temps drop below zero. Remember that freezing cold weather will test even the best gear, so don’t skimp on the quality! Line : I typically use a 6 lb. monofilament, and I do like the Trilene XL clear. It is very limp for less coiling, and very strong for bouncing
